Swiss upper house votes in favour of gay marriage

 | 
12/4/2020

This week, The Council of States, Switzerland’s upper house, voted in favour of a project to allow gay marriage in Switzerland. 27 members voted for the plan, 15 against and 7 abstained. The result follows a successful parliamentary vote on the subject and is the culmination of a 7-year campaign to achieve full marriage rights for all. One of the key sticking points was whether a constitutional change was required to make it happen or whether a change of law would be enough.
